Forty three chilli genotypes of Indian and foreign origin were analyzed for genetic diversity by using 21 morphological descriptors. The genetic diversity was not observed for seedling anthocyanin coloration, petal color, plant height and spread. The diversity index was high for anther color (1.25), fruit stalk length (1.07) and fruit texture (0.94). The lowest diversity index was recorded for leaf pubescence (0.25), fruit bearing habit and fruit diameter (0.31). based on 21 qualitative morphological traits, the first major cluster consists of 39 genotypes and the second minor cluster is group of 4 genotypes that were categorized by gathering genotypes with erect fruit orientation and fruit bearing habit.The most divergent genotypes were SL 466 and VR 521, while closest one was Punjab Sindhuri and VR 522. The clustering of genotypes was on the basis of the geographical origin. based on the diversity analysis the identified superior genotypes used for development of improved cultivars.
